In Punjab’s Dhar block, IFS officer Dharmveer Dairu and the Forest Department are reviving the long-lost practice of sericulture by planting mulberry trees, building rearing houses, and training farmers. The project is not only boosting livelihoods of farmers but also strengthening community ties to forests.
